Late blight is one of the most common plant diseases. Its danger lies in the fact that it affects not only tomatoes, but also other types of plants and can easily move from one plant to another.

Plants such as tomatoes, peppers, eggplants, potatoes, apple trees, garden strawberries, castor beans, buckwheat, and even some indoor plants can become infected with late blight.

Late blight most often manifests itself in the second half of summer, especially if the weather is damp and rainy during this period, and the air temperature is not too high (20-25 ° C). Such conditions are the most favorable environment for the rapid spread of the disease.

Phytophthora is caused by Phytophthora fungi, which are spread by spores.

Phytophthora can affect both underground parts of plants (tubers) and aboveground (leaf blades, stems and fruits).

Signs of late blight.

The main signs of phytophthora are brown-gray spots, which are often surrounded by a ring of whitish mold or covered with a coating resembling a cobweb. Affected parts of plants quickly die off, often this leads to the death of the entire plant. Fruits lose their presentation, taste, become unsuitable for processing, transportation and storage.

Late blight of tomatoes.

Tomato late blight appears as gray-brown spots of various shapes with a light green border around the edge. If you look under the sheet, a snow-white coating is clearly visible from below. These are very dangerous spores that scatter over long distances, infecting various plants.

The development of the disease on a tomato leads to the death of inflorescences, peduncles and sepals. If the disease progresses, then it will destroy the fruits, regardless of their degree of maturity. Dense brown spots of various shapes will appear on them.

With late blight, the tomato «blackens» not only on the outside, but inside it also becomes black and bitter in taste. Phytophthora damage to tomato occurs very quickly and leads to a complete loss of the crop.

The main measures for the prevention and control of late blight of tomatoes:

  • crop rotation
  • preventive treatment of plants
  • sparse landings
  • moderate watering
  • application of phosphorus and potassium fertilizers to the soil.

If the plant is already sick, urgently remove leaf blades affected by late blight, completely treat the bush with fungicides, such as OXYHOM, HOM, BORDEAU LIQUID, ALBIT, SCOR, PROFIT GOLD, PHYTOSPORIN (it is better to use it as a preventive measure and in the initial stages of the disease) and others.

From folk remedies, many gardeners use a solution of milk (maybe better than sour, or kefir) with a few drops of iodine and the prepared mixture, carefully spray the tomato bushes and the ground around them as a preventive measure.

It is very important at the end of the season not to leave plant residues on the beds, they must be removed in a compost heap. If there were diseased plants on the beds, then these plant residues must be completely collected and burned, and the soil in the beds should be treated with preparations appropriate for the disease.
